The Solution: Key Elements of a Winning Letter
- Clearly express your enthusiasm and gratitude for the job offer
- Reiterate your interest in the school and the position
- Confirm the terms of the job offer, including salary and benefits
- Provide any necessary details, such as start date and availability
- Maintain a professional tone and format

Case Study: Securing a Promotion to Department Head
Sarah, a seasoned teacher, was offered the position of Department Head at a prestigious high school. She needed a job acceptance letter that would not only confirm her acceptance but also demonstrate her leadership skills and vision for the department.
123 Main Street
Anytown, USA 12345
Dear Dr. Smith,
I am thrilled to accept the offer to become the Department Head of the English Department at Anytown High School. I am honored to have the opportunity to lead such a talented team of educators and contribute to the school’s mission to provide an exceptional education to its students.
I am confident that my experience, passion for teaching, and leadership skills make me an ideal fit for this role. I am excited to work with the administration and faculty to develop innovative programs and strategies that will benefit the students and the school as a whole.
Please find attached a signed copy of the contract, confirming my acceptance of the terms outlined in the job offer. I look forward to starting on August 1, 2023, and working together to achieve great things.
Sincerely,
Sarah Johnson
Case Study Analysis: Sarah’s letter effectively conveys her enthusiasm and vision for the department, while also demonstrating her professionalism and attention to detail.

Case Study: Negotiating Salary and Benefits
Emily, a veteran teacher, was offered a job at a private school with a lower salary than she expected. She needed a job acceptance letter that would negotiate the terms of the job offer while still conveying her enthusiasm for the position.
789 Oak Street
Thistown, USA 34567
Dear Dr. Lee,
I am excited to accept the offer to teach at Thistown Private School, pending some adjustments to the terms of the job offer. While I am thrilled about the opportunity to join the school community, I was expecting a salary more in line with my experience and qualifications.
I would like to propose a salary of $60,000, which is more in line with industry standards. I am confident that my skills and experience will bring significant value to the school, and I believe this salary adjustment is reasonable.
I look forward to discussing this further and coming to a mutually agreeable solution. Please find attached a signed copy of the contract, pending the agreed-upon terms.
Sincerely,
Emily Davis
Case Study Analysis: Emily’s letter effectively negotiates the terms of the job offer while still conveying her enthusiasm for the position, demonstrating her confidence and professionalism.
